Rendre le HTML en image avec Python

Les fichiers HTML sont largement utilisés pour structurer et afficher du contenu dans les applications web, les tableaux de bord et les systèmes de documentation. Cependant, convertir le HTML en formats d’image statiques comme le JPG permet un partage simplifié, une intégration dans les rapports et une archivage visuel. Ce tutoriel explique comment rendre le HTML en image avec Python, en utilisant GroupDocs.Viewer pour générer une sortie JPG haute résolution à partir d’un fichier HTML. En apprenant à convertir html en image en python, les développeurs peuvent automatiser les flux de travail de conversion web‑vers‑image pour les aperçus, les vignettes et la documentation statique.

Étapes pour rendre le HTML en image avec Python

  1. Installez GroupDocs.Viewer pour Python via .NET en utilisant pip pour activer le rendu HTML
  2. Importez les modules groupdocs.viewer et groupdocs.viewer.options pour accéder aux fonctionnalités d’exportation JPG
  3. Utilisez la classe Viewer dans un bloc with pour charger le fichier HTML et gérer les ressources automatiquement
  4. Créez JpgViewOptions et spécifiez le nom de fichier de sortie pour l’image JPG
  5. Définissez la largeur et la hauteur souhaitées pour contrôler la résolution de l’image de sortie
  6. Appelez viewer.view(viewOptions) pour convertir le contenu HTML au format JPG

Pour commencer, installez la bibliothèque Viewer en utilisant pip afin d’activer des capacités de rendu HTML transparentes. Ensuite, importez les modules groupdocs.viewer et groupdocs.viewer.options, qui fournissent les classes et méthodes nécessaires à l’exportation d’images. Le code Python pour rendre le HTML en image utilise la classe Viewer dans un bloc with pour garantir que le fichier HTML est correctement chargé et que les ressources sont gérées automatiquement. Vous pouvez alors créer une instance de JpgViewOptions et spécifier le nom de fichier de sortie souhaité pour l’image JPG générée. De plus, personnalisez les propriétés de largeur et de hauteur pour contrôler la résolution et la qualité de l’image résultante. Enfin, en appelant viewer.view(viewOptions), le contenu HTML est efficacement converti en un format JPG de haute qualité, prêt pour la visualisation, le partage ou l’intégration dans des rapports.

Code pour rendre le HTML en image avec Python

En conclusion, ce sujet explique la solution pratique pour les développeurs, designers et gestionnaires de contenu qui doivent visualiser du contenu web en dehors du navigateur. La capacité d’exporter html en image python avec des dimensions personnalisées rend cette technique précieuse pour les flux de travail de reporting, de publication et de conception d’interface. Elle garantit également que les instantanés HTML restent cohérents sur toutes les plateformes et peuvent être facilement intégrés à la documentation statique. Ceci conclut le tutoriel sur le rendu de fichiers HTML en image avec Python — prêt à être déployé dans votre prochaine automatisation de contenu ou pipeline d’archivage visuel.

Pour plus d’informations, explorez notre tutoriel sur rendre EML en JPG avec Python, qui explique comment convertir des fichiers e‑mail en images JPG nettes et de haute qualité, idéales pour les rapports, les aperçus et l’intégration dans des applications web ou de bureau.

 Français